Skip to content

Top 2 Attractions in Montebello

Popular Montebello sights and tourist spots

  • The Château Montebello is a luxury hotel made of an impressive and visible wooden rotunda structure which is accessible for public viewing. The hotel complex is located by the charming Outaouais River in Montebello in southwestern Quebec. ...

    Read more about the Château Montebello

  • 2 Omega Park

    7 /10
    The Omega Park is a "Drive-in" wildlife park that contains thousands of animals that are free to move around the enclosed nature and vehicle paths. It is an impressive sight to see all these animals moving and laying around as you drive slowly by. ...

    Read more about the Omega Park

You can also rate and vote for your favorite Montebello sightseeing places, famous historical landmarks, and best things to do in Montebello by visiting the individual Montebello attraction pages.


Simple stock market strategy for better returns